4. Utilize Layered Lighting

When you embrace layered lighting in your bedroom, you’re not just illuminating the space; you’re creating an ambiance that shifts with your mood and needs. Start with ambient lighting, like a soft overhead fixture, to provide a warm glow that fills the room. Then, introduce task lighting—think bedside lamps or reading sconces—to offer direct illumination where you need it most. These fixtures not only serve a practical purpose but also add a touch of style.
Finally, don’t forget accent lighting. Dimmable LED strips or strategically placed spotlights can highlight artwork or architectural features, adding depth and intrigue. The interplay of these layers allows you to customize your environment effortlessly. Whether you’re unwinding with a book or entertaining friends, layered lighting guarantees your bedroom is always inviting and sophisticated. With just a few adjustments, you’ll create a space that feels alive, adaptable, and elegantly inviting.

18. Incorporate Indoor Plants

While adding sculptural lighting can elevate your bedroom’s aesthetic, incorporating indoor plants brings a vibrant, organic touch that breathes life into the space. Picture lush greenery cascading from a hanging pot or a sturdy monstera standing proudly in a corner. These natural elements not only enhance the visual appeal but also improve air quality and create a calming environment.
Choose plants that fit your lifestyle; succulents and snake plants are low-maintenance options, while peace lilies add a touch of elegance and fragrance. Arrange them thoughtfully on shelves or bedside tables, creating a visually balanced display. The interplay of textures and colors will invite a sense of tranquility.
Consider varying pot styles—ceramic, terracotta, or woven baskets—to add depth and interest. With each plant, you’re not just decorating; you’re cultivating a serene sanctuary that reflects your personality and invites restful energy into your elegant retreat.
